WebJul 19, 2024 · Cleveland Clinic’s 2016 profits were approximately $514 million. Cleveland Clinic says their community benefit for 2015 was $693 million. So at first glance, we learn, that a non-profit can be quite profitable and that the Clinic spends a considerable amount of money for the benefit of the community in lieu of paying taxes to the city or state. WebApr 16, 2013 · Patients who suffer complications after surgery are lucrative for hospitals, which get paid more when they treat infections and other problems, according to a study published in the Journal of the American Medical Association today.
